Seoul Halloween crowd surge kills more than 150
At least 153 people are dead after a chaotic crowd surge in South Korea. The tragedy unfolded Saturday night in Seoul as thousands of party-goers went out to celebrate halloween. But many of them were crushed when a large crowd attempted to move through a narrow alley. CNN’s Paula Hancocks has more on this story.
